`PATENT OWNER NEURELIS, INC.’S NOTICE OF APPEAL
`
`
`
`Pursuant to 35 U.S.C. §§141(c), 142, and 319, and 37 C.F.R. §90.2(a),
`
`Neurelis, Inc. (“Patent Owner”) respectfully gives notice that it appeals to the
`
`United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it from the Patent Trial and
`
`Appeal Board’s (the “Board”) Final Written Decision entered on August 6, 2020
`
`(Paper 44), and from all other underlying orders, decisions, rulings, and opinions.
`
`This Notice of Appeal is timely filed under 35 U.S.C. §142, Fed. Cir. R. 15(a)(1),
`
`and 37 C.F.R. §90.3.
`
`For the limited purpose of providing the Director of the United States Patent
`
`and Trademark Office with the information specified in 37 C.F.R. §90.2(a)(3)(ii),
`
`the issues on appeal include the Board’s determination that claims 1-36 of U.S.
`
`Patent No. 9,763,876 (“’876 Patent”) were shown to be unpatentable under
`
`35 U.S.C. §103 in view of the grounds of unpatentability identified in the Board’s
`
`Final Written Decision. The issues on appeal also include any Board finding or
`
`conclusion supporting or related to this determination, as well as all other decisions
`
`adverse to Patent Owner in any Board order, decision, ruling, or opinion. These
`
`issues include, but are not limited to, the following: (1) whether the Board erred in
`
`applying the wrong standards and burdens to conclude that the claims of the ’876
`
`Patent were not entitled to benefit of the priority filing date of U.S. Provisional
`
`Patent Application No. 61/040,558 (“’558 Provisional”), leading the Board to
`
`apply non-prior art references to the claims, and leading the Board to conclude the
`
`IPR2019-00451
`
`-1-
`
`U.S. Patent No. 9,763,876
`
`
`
`claims were obvious over these references; (2) whether the Board erred in holding
`
`the ’879 Patent claims were obvious over U.S. Patent Application Publication
`
`No. 2008/0279784 to Cartt, U.S. Publication No. 2006/0046962 to Meezan, and
`
`PCT Publication No. WO 2009/1209033 to Gwozdz; (3) whether the Board
`
`misconstrued dependent claims of the ’876 Patent to require a generic “alkyl
`
`glycoside”, thereby overlooking uncontested express support in the ’558
`
`Provisional for those claims; and (4) whether the Board violated administrative-
`
`law requirements by introducing its own new and erroneous legal theories without
`
`providing Patent Owner adequate opportunity to respond.
